Fifth iteration focused around Green-Red-White with Blue and Black splashes.
15 Green, 10 Red, 10 White, 7 Blue, 7 Black. -1 Forest, +1 Underground Sea? What can I do to help make the deck not get completely wreckt by Blood Moon? With Moxes its not that bad but a couple Forest + a couple Tranquilities wouldn't be amiss.
2-dop options are severely lacking. 1 Whirling Dervish? Is good vs Black, snowballs early, and brings up to 3 2-drops. Alternative is like Elvish Archer or a 3rd Pixies. Nothing good in black either. Is White Knight too mana intensive? Probably on Turn 2. Sage of Lat-nam turns mana rocks into card draw but Sinbad is probably just better if I even wanted to go that way.
Wouldn't mind a CoP Black in sideboard, nor something to deal with White, maybe Flashfires? Greater Realm handles Black and Red, I should be able to handle the 1W cost. A little bonus insurance against either.
A Force Spike is better against control than a 3rd Swords to Plowshares and gets a counter mainboard. The double blue for Mana Drain is just too intensive, unsurprisingly, I find its impossible to cast early. It was already a stretch in my prior GRWU version. Hesitant on too many StP too, the life gain can really matter. One Terror has performed ok, and I already have some maindeck black/artifact hate to mitigate the Mono-Brown and rare MBC matchups.
